Fancy Dress Parties




Fancy dress parties have been around since for centuries and were particularly popular in Europe in the course of the 16th and 17th centuries. Italy is especially nicely identified for contributing to the popularity of such costume parties. There, the masquerade ball reached frenzied proportions. By the time Queen Victoria took the throne a lot of Europe, particularly England, had lost its appetite for masquerade but still had a keen interest in these parties. The Queen's interest in literature, poetry and history had a tremendous impact on the themes for parties all through her long reign.


In the course of a time when Europeans entertained generally and lavishly, fancy dress parties had been typically referred to as upon to break up the monotony of what might have been a different otherwise boring social event. Pretty much any notable figure in history and literature was likely to spur the imaginations of party guests. Although characters from literature, specifically the Shakespearean plays, remained popular alternatives for fancy dress parties all through much of the century a quest for increasingly unique and creative costumes began to appear.


These parties were concentrated amongst those who could afford to devote the time and dollars to such lavish events even so that didn't mean that a couple of peasants didn't make their way onto the guest list. All through most of the 19th century there remained a keen interest in the much less fortunate as the subject for probable fancy dress costumes. This interest was much more likely than not spurred by the truth that peasant style costumes gave ladies the opportunity to step outside their usually rather strict social codes. Although it would have been unthinkable to appear dressed in a ensemble that allowed too considerably cleavage or the ankles to show at any other event much could be forgiven when inspired by fancy dress parties.


Concepts and suggestions had been also most likely to appear in the form of costumes to be worn. Seasons and holidays had been well known choices. Creativity allowed ladies to makeover costumes utilised for prior occasions to suit their whimsy for an upcoming party. With just the addition of a couple of trimmings, an otherwise ordinary gown could be transformed into a representation of anything the lady wished.


Currently fancy dress parties are not as well-known as they had been throughout the height of the Victorian era. The opportunity to dress as your favorite historical character, or any character for that matter, has unfortunately regularly been relegated to Halloween.
